Dyspnea, or shortness of breath, is the feeling that you can’t get enough air into your lungs. Ways to avoid winter breathing problems include covering the nose and mouth with a scarf when outside, keeping indoor air temperatures from falling below 64° f, and using a humidifier to keep the air from becoming too dry. In most cases, it's just a little burn that passes as you adjust to the cold. Some people find that breathing cold air hurts their lungs in the winter months.
